Output dabbec3703c5b1df1ad1c5f2d0693711f4e1c5293fccbbf0a987a570e3910c19:1

value
9034379090
script pubkey
OP_0 OP_PUSHBYTES_20 8f2c197cdfdaa345ef4c5191b82f9312ae943ea3
address
tb1q3ukpjlxlm235tm6v2xgmstunz2hfg04r0km7jg
transaction
dabbec3703c5b1df1ad1c5f2d0693711f4e1c5293fccbbf0a987a570e3910c19
confirmations
80605
spent
true